As discussed in detail by Dillard et al. and by Mittman et al. the possible relationship of lysosomal proteases to chronic lung disease has been inferred from the finding of an increased incidence of emphysema in subjects deficient in serum ai>antitrypsin factor, an -globulin that can inhibit lysosomal proteases. (No effect of ozone on serum aj-antitrypsin inhibitor was noted in rabbits chronically exposed to ozone. ) Thus, an ozone-induced increase in concentrations of such enzymes in the lung might produce excess proteolysis and result in eventual chronic lung disease. However, the available evidence is inadequate to support the belief that such a process occurs in humans intermittently exposed to ozone. Further studies of this potential hazard would be of value. [Pg.358]

Retinoids are a family of naturally occurring and synthetic analogues of vitamin A. The skin of subjects deficient in vitamin A becomes hyperplastic and keratotic (phrynoderma, or toad skin). While natural vitamin A is occasionally employed therapeutically, synthetic retinoids are more effective and represent a major advance in dermatological pharmacotherapy. Retinoids have myriad effects on cellular differentiation and proliferation it is likely that nuclear retinoic acid receptors mediate these effects by activating gene expression in a manner analogous to receptors for steroid hormones and thyroid hormones. Despite a common mechanism of action, however, retinoids vary widely in their physiological effects. [Pg.487]

Vitamin D deficiency in animals may be caused by the fact that the vitamin is not available to the hvestock. Modem animal husbandry subjects animals to total confinement with htde or no exposure to sunlight. This mandates that they be given vitamin D-fortified diets. The vitamin is sensitive to oxidation, heat, light, and minerals, and significant losses may occur in the fortified feed unless the product is adequately protected. Mycotoxins in feeds also interfere with utilization of vitamin D in feeds (207—209). [Pg.137]

Low temperatures can cause a phase separation in stabilized solutions in which case one phase can become deficient in stabilizer and subject to runaway reactions. Acrylic acid can crystallize out of stabilized solution, and subsequent thawing of these essentially pure acrylic acid crystals can initiate runaway reactions, often with severe consequences. Thawing of crystallized (frozen) materials needs to be accomplished using established procedures in thaw boxes or similar devices. If established procedures are not available, a safety review needs to be conducted and a procedure developed prior to thawing the material. [Pg.107]

It should also not be assumed that these requirements are only intended for implementation by a department with the title Inspection or Test. Whenever a product is supplied, produced, or repaired, rebuilt, modified, or otherwise changed, it should be subject to verification that it conforms with the prescribed requirements and any deficiencies corrected before being released for use. That is what control means. Control is not just the inspection part of the process and hence quality control , which for years was the name given to inspection departments, was misunderstood. Inspection and test don t control quality. Inspection and test merely measure the quality achieved and pass the results to the producer for remedial action. [Pg.375]

Deficient knowledge is die absence or deficiency of cognitive information to a specific subject. In the case of self-administration of dm die patient lacks sufficient knowledge to administer the drug regimen correctiy. It may also relate to a lack of interest in learning, cognitive limitation, or the inability to remember. [Pg.50]

Complex V catalyzes the phosphorylation of ADP to ATP. Deficiencies of complex V are rare and clinical presentation is usually nonprogressive muscle weakness. One subject included growth retardation, sensorineural deafness, and involvement of basal ganglia, which are occasional features of various other respiratory chain abnormalities. [Pg.312]

It is generally accepted (based on clinical and in vitro studies) that mast cells (and basophils), IgE and FceRI are involved in most cases of allergen-induced anaphylaxis in humans. However, it is difficult to define the exact roles and relative importance of mast cells, basophils, and other potential effector cells (e.g monocytes/macrophages, dendritic cells) in either IgE-dependent or IgE-independent human anaphylaxis. Unlike in mice, we neither have access to mast cell- or basophil-deficient humans nor can we genetically manipulate human subjects to produce such phenotypes. [Pg.47]

While purine deficiency states are rare in human subjects, there are numerous genetic disorders of purine catabolism. Hyperuricemias may be differentiated based on whether patients excrete normal or excessive quantities of total urates. Some hyperuricemias reflect specific en2yme defects. Others are secondary to diseases such as cancer or psoriasis that enhance tissue turnover. [Pg.300]
